Expert Witness Coverage Explained
Expert witnesses bridge the gap between complex insurance industry knowledge and legal understanding. They provide valuable context and professional opinions in court proceedings involving intricate policy language, disputed coverage interpretations, or allegations of bad faith practices.

Expert Witness Coverage Explained: Strengthening Your Legal Defense

Property insurance expert witnesses help courts understand complex commercial policies and the coverage they provide for insureds. They examine primary and excess policies, allocation methods among multiple insurers, and coordination of benefits provisions. They also analyze complex claims, including business interruption loss calculations and the valuation of a damaged property. Professional liability insurance expert witnesses have deep expertise in coverage for professionals such as doctors, lawyers, architects, and consultants. They examine the unique risks of these professions and their insurance products, as well as disputed coverage issues arising from malpractice claims.

Best Investment Apps and Tools for Smarter Trading

Investors can choose from a variety of investment types to buy, sell and trade on an investing app, including stocks, ETFs, alternatives and cryptocurrencies. Some trading apps offer a wide range of options while others have more limited selections. To avoid wasting money on transaction fees, opt for an investment app that offers low or no commissions on trades.

For example, TD Easy Trade provides an intuitive user experience and no trading fees on stock, ETF, and mutual fund trades. It’s a good choice for beginners looking to build a passive portfolio of funds with a few simple transactions and for those who want access to more advanced investing features. Another option is Robinhood, which has a straightforward design and focuses on providing commission-free trades for stocks and ETFs. It’s not ideal for people who are interested in more complex investing strategies like options, however, and the platform doesn’t offer as much information on market trends.

Melbourne Investment Properties: Understanding Market Trends and Opportunities

The best property investment opportunities in Melbourne are those with high demand and strong capital growth potential. These types of properties are typically located in affluent inner and middle-ring suburbs that offer convenient access to amenities like schools, parks, and transport connections. It’s also important to consider the future potential of a suburb – for example, whether it will be a candidate for future infrastructure development.

Investing in established villa units in the inner suburbs of Melbourne is an excellent option for investors seeking stable rental returns and long-term capital appreciation. These properties are in high demand among families, who prioritize the proximity of their homes to schools and other family-friendly amenities. Moreover, these units are highly appealing to young professionals who prefer the low maintenance lifestyle that they offer.
